      <description>&lt;DIV class="actalk-migrated-content"&gt;&lt;R&gt;I'm trying to do some preliminary material schedules for a house. I have set up all of my wall types and slab types, and what I want to do now is to create a schedule that gives me the amount of material needed in square feet.       <description>In 18 you can get the surface area for the inside and outside face of a wall using the wall fields.&lt;BR /&gt;
But you can't get the surface area for each wall skin.&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
In 19 however you will have many more options.&lt;BR /&gt;
